Enum BaseTransactionType
pub enum BaseTransactionType {
Validator(Box<ValidatorType>),
Delegation(Box<DelegationType>),
DomainAgreement(Box<DomainAgreementType>),
}Expand description
Transaction type for the base state
Variants§
Validator(Box<ValidatorType>)
Validator transaction type
Delegation(Box<DelegationType>)
Delegation transaction type
DomainAgreement(Box<DomainAgreementType>)
Domain agreement transaction type
